Delta Capita Group in Birmingham is seeking a Graduate Analyst to support the Compliance team.
The role handles volumes of marketing materials and conducts content and jurisdictional reviews to ensure regulatory compliance across EMEA.
You will help control the workflow, allocate assignments, and address queries to keep delivery on time.
This fixed-term contract offers exposure to leading financial institutions and a fast-growing business area.
